What is Babbel?

Babbel stands as a language learning platform renowned for its holistic approach. Crafted by professional language educators, Babbel caters to enhancing listening, speaking, reading, and writing skills across various languages.

Is Babbel good?

User feedback paints a positive picture of Babbel, applauding its emphasis on language immersion and practical skill development. Its diverse array of lessons and user-friendly interface make it accessible for learners of all levels.

Is Babbel worth it?

Determining Babbel's worth hinges on individual goals and preferences. For learners seeking a comprehensive learning experience, Babbel emerges as a viable choice. Its interactive lessons and immersive environment cater to diverse learning needs.

Things users like about Babbel

  • Comprehensive lessons: Babbel offers a plethora of activities and lessons tailored to meet learners' needs.
  • User-friendly interface: Navigating Babbel's platform is seamless, ensuring ease of use for all users.
  • Focus on practical skills: Babbel prioritizes the development of practical language skills through engaging lessons.
  • Interactive learning environment: With its interactive features, Babbel fosters an enjoyable learning experience.
  • Professional language teachers: Babbel's content is curated by expert language educators, ensuring quality learning.

Things users do not like about Babbel

  • Cost: Some users find Babbel's pricing relatively high despite its comparative affordability.
  • Limited language options: Babbel offers content in a restricted number of languages, potentially limiting its appeal.
  • Technical issues: Instances of technical glitches like slow loading times have been reported by users.
